Campbell's Big Night Lifts Jets

Jets vs Fire (Andrew Shaw)

Words: Patrick Auld
Images: Andrew Shaw

Riley Campbell's four goals helped Moreton Bay United to a dominant 7-1 win over Sunshine Coast in a rescheduled match at Wolter Park Tuesday night.

Campbell's array of goals was complemented by tireless work from midfielders Stephen Green and Donggyu Lee. 

Jets remain in fifth place in what has become a four-horse race for the final two Finals spots. 

Fire were down just one goal going into the second half but conceded two in quick succession after the restart. 

Jets will look to move ahead of fourth-placed Western Pride with an away match against SWQ Thunder on Saturday, while Fire play FNQ Heat on Sunday at home.

Key Moments:

6': GOAL JETS - Riley Campbell collects the ball on halfway, outpaces two defenders, cuts back inside and chips it over the keeper from 15 yards. 

15’: GOAL JETS – Campbell has time and space to fire a goal into the far corner from 15 yards. 

16’: GOAL SUNSHINE COAST – Matt Byrne turns in a cross past goalkeeper Jordan Thurtell, who has come out leaving the net unguarded.

46’: GOAL JETS – Campbell outpaces his marker and scores high from a tight angle to complete his hat-trick.

49’: GOAL JETS – Donggyu Lee works his way to the byline on the Jets’ right and pulls it back for Campbell, unmarked six yards out, to score.

59’: GOAL JETS – Green makes amends by collecting a long cross from Corey Lucas and firing a first-time low shot into the far corner from eight yards.

73’: GOAL JETS – Captain Alex Janovsky is unmarked as he casually flicks home a corner from Lee.

86’: GOAL JETS – Cameron Millar chases Jheison Macuace’s lob over the defence, beats the keeper to the bouncing ball and bundles it in.

Match Details: 

Playstation 4 NPL Queensland - Round 20
Tuesday, August 8
Wolter Park

Moreton Bay United FC (Riley CAMPBELL 6' 15' 46' 49', Stephen GREEN 59', Alex JANOVSKY 73', Cameron MILLAR 86')
Sunshine Coast FC (Matt BYRNE 43')
